24 Nov 19. Tempest.

I meditate. A focused mind = still mind = happy mind. This is the way the mind works. This is what the Buddha realised (re-discovered?). And luckily he cared to tell everyone else. And today, thousands of years ago, science is starting to catch up with his wisdom. But why would I want to turn